LEON, Blanca  and  J0RGENSEN, Peter M.. Passifloraceae endemic of Peru . Rev. peru biol. [online]. 2006, vol.13, n.2, pp.487-491. ISSN 1727-9933.

The Passifloraceae are represented in Peru by three genera and 95 species (Brako & Zarucchi, 1993; Ulloa Ulloa et al., 2004), mainly vines and lianas. Here we recognize as Peruvian endemics 24 species and seven infra-specific taxa, all in the genus Passiflora. These endemic taxa are found mainly in Very Humid Montane and Very Humid Premontane Forests regions, between 700 and 2850 m elevation. Five endemic taxa are recorded in the Peruvian System of Protected Natural Areas.
